Descriptive Gazetteer Entry for BROWN-CANDOVER

BROWN-CANDOVER, a parish in Alresford district, Hants; 4½ miles E of Mitcheldever r. station, and 5 N by W of New Alresford. It has a post office under Mitcheldever station. Acres, 2,088. Real property, £1,514. Pop., 322. Houses, 57. The property is all in one estate. The living is a rectory, united with the rectory of Chilton-Candover, in the diocese of Winchester. Value, £497.* Patron, Lord Ashburton. The church is a recent erection, in the early Tudor style.


(John Marius Wilson, Imperial Gazetteer of England and Wales (1870-72))
